Rashtriya Janata Dal (RJD) leader Rajkumar Rai was fatally shot in Patna on Wednesday night, initiating a police investigation. The incident occurred around 10 PM near Rajendra Nagar Terminal. According to the police, Rai, also known as Ala Rai, was targeted in lane number seventeen. The suspects were captured on CCTV footage. Rai, known for his political activity and involvement in land dealings, managed to enter a nearby shop after being shot but succumbed to his injuries on the way to the hospital. The police are exploring all potential motives and angles related to the crime. Rai was reportedly ambushed near his residence, with assailants opening fire. He sought refuge in a hotel, but the attackers pursued him, firing additional shots, one of which struck the hotel’s refrigerator, shattering its glass. Police arrived at the scene and transported Rai to PMCH, where he was declared dead. Six bullet shells were recovered from the site of the shooting.
